在一些项目有一些数据需要我们去判断他的状态
以上是一种判断状态的方法,通过按钮去给选择它是启用还是停用状态
- 先自定义一个按钮
- 转到控制器里面去写一个方法。
在写方法之前要判断它下面是否存在数据,如果存在数据就不能停用,要是没有数据,那么这条数据则可以停用,这也是通过连表才能去判断他下面是否存在数据,
- 在视图层发送请求
以上方法是要有相关联的表才可以去修改他的状态,下面说一种没有相关联的表怎么去修改他的状态
下面这种写法是在模态框中使用复选框
这一种的代码量没有第一种的代码量多,这种代码量相对来说少一点,但是不好的就是不能判断这条数据下面是否还有其他的数据
这种是直接在保存的时候,通过prop获取他的数据,在通过val获取获取
在控制器里面保存新增或者修改操作的时候,判断一下他是否为null值,为null值就直接赋值为
false
以上两种修改状态的方法,是我在做项目的时候遇到的,希望可以帮助到大家